Neo and Lowell are two of my OCs who are victims of the same curse, which leads them to immortality, a very broad topic that I really like to reflect on.

After rambling on and on, I have come to the conclusion that this concept raises huge dilemmas about the meaning of life.
Immortality has its ADVANTAGES:
1. Unlimited time to learn, grow and explore new horizons.
2. Cumulative experiences, allowing to develop skills and knowledge unattainable in a finite life.
3. Overcoming the fear of death, immortal people are free from existential anguish.

But if you think about it... it also has DISADVANTAGES:
1. Loss of meaning of life. Without an end, goals and achievements can lose value.
2. Increasing loneliness: seeing loved ones leave from your life repeatedly can be emotionally devastating.
3. Personal stagnation: eternal life could lead to boredom and purposelessness if all that exists has already been explored.

So now I turn to you, the readers: Is immortality a gift or a curse? Could immortality, instead of being a blessing, become an unbearable burden as time goes by?
